Understanding the Role of M&A Advisors

M&A advisors are professionals who facilitate the buying and selling of businesses. They serve as intermediaries between buyers and sellers, helping to strategize, negotiate, and execute transactions that align with their clients’ objectives. The role of an M&A advisor extends far beyond just closing deals; they provide comprehensive support throughout the entire process.

Key Responsibilities of M&A Advisors

The key responsibilities of M&A advisors typically include conducting thorough market research, valuing businesses, creating marketing materials, identifying potential buyers or sellers, and managing negotiations. They also assist with due diligence, ensuring that all necessary information is disclosed and analyzed before the transaction is finalized.

Additionally, M&A advisors often coordinate with other professionals, such as legal and financial experts, to ensure that every aspect of the transaction is handled properly. Their experience allows them to foresee potential challenges and mitigate risks that can arise during the M&A process.

One of the lesser-known but vital roles of M&A advisors is their ability to provide strategic guidance on timing and market conditions. They analyze trends and economic indicators that may affect the valuation of a business, advising clients on the optimal moment to enter the market. This foresight can be crucial for maximizing the value of a transaction, particularly in volatile economic climates where timing can significantly impact the final deal structure.

Furthermore, M&A advisors often play a crucial role in post-merger integration, helping to ensure that the transition is smooth and that the combined entities can work effectively together. This phase is often overlooked but is essential for realizing the full potential of the merger or acquisition. Advisors assist in aligning corporate cultures, integrating systems, and achieving the synergies that were anticipated during the negotiation phase, ultimately leading to a more successful and sustainable business outcome.

Selecting the Right M&A Advisor in Haltom City

Choosing the right M&A advisor is crucial for businesses looking to navigate the intricacies of mergers and acquisitions successfully. Several factors should be considered to ensure a good fit between the advisor’s expertise and the business’s specific needs.

Factors to Consider When Choosing an M&A Advisor

When selecting an M&A advisor, businesses should evaluate their track record and experience in their industry. An advisor with a proven history of successful transactions in similar markets can often provide valuable insights and strategic advantages.

Another critical factor is the advisor’s network of contacts. Strong relationships with potential buyers, sellers, and financial institutions can facilitate smoother negotiations and better deal structures.

Questions to Ask Potential M&A Advisors

Prior to finalizing an M&A advisor, businesses should consider asking specific questions to gauge their suitability. These questions may include:

  1. What is your experience with deals similar to mine?
  2. Can you provide case studies or references from past clients?
  3. What is your approach to handling negotiations?
  4. How do you ensure confidentiality throughout the transaction?

Asking these questions can help businesses assess the advisor’s expertise and chemistry, ultimately guiding them towards an informed decision.

The Process of M&A Advisory

The process of M&A advisory can be intricate, involving several stages that require meticulous planning and execution. Understanding this process is vital for businesses looking to engage in M&A activities.

Initial Consultation and Evaluation

The journey begins with an initial consultation where the M&A advisor assesses the company’s objectives and evaluates its current market position. This stage involves a detailed analysis of the company’s financials and operational capabilities.

Following the evaluation, the advisor provides strategic recommendations on potential paths forward, whether that involves seeking a buyer, a seller, or exploring partnerships.

Deal Structuring and Negotiation

Once a course of action is determined, the M&A advisor assists in structuring the deal. This includes determining the price, payment methods, and other key components that will affect both parties involved in the transaction.

The negotiation stage is critical, where the advisor employs their expertise to advocate for their client’s best interests, striving for a mutually beneficial agreement that respects the needs of both sides.

Finalizing the Transaction

The final stage involves executing the transaction, which includes final document preparation, regulatory compliance, and ensuring a smooth transition. The M&A advisor plays a central role in coordinating these efforts, addressing any last-minute issues that may arise.

Successful completion of the transaction signifies not just a new chapter for the involved businesses but also sets the stage for future opportunities that can arise from the new partnership or ownership.
